From copying to creating original solutions

India has emerged as the third-largest startup ecosystem globally, with over 110 unicorns and counting. From fintech to edtech to deeptech, Indian entrepreneurs are solving for India — and the world.

The journey from being a service economy to a product nation is well underway. We are no longer just outsourced tech labor; we are building original solutions, frameworks, and platforms.

The next phase requires deeper innovation. We need more bets in semiconductors, quantum computing, biotechnology, and space technology. These are capital-intensive, long-gestation areas that require patient capital and government support.

Most importantly, we must address the gap between Tier-1 city startups and the rest of India. The Bharat opportunity — solving problems for the 800 million in Tier 2-3 cities and rural areas — is the next frontier.
